Representatives of London and Arsenal acknowledged that their showdown in the Champions League round of 16 promises great intrigue.

"Perhaps this is the most interesting time," said British club secretary David Miles. "There were teams we wanted to face more, but let's remember that in the 2007-2008 season we overcame opponents in the knockout stages and celebrated a 2-0 victory in Milan.

"Moreover, recently we have defeated Roma and Inter Milan. But it won't be easy, as each club has earned their place in this stage. Two great matches await us and we believe in our strength."

Meanwhile, AC Milan coach Massimo Allegri emphasized that the main motive will not be revenge for 2008.

"We don't intend to seek revenge," he said. "We know Arsenal is a good team. We hope that in February, when the round of 16 matches will be played, we will be in good athletic form and avoid injuries."
